import os
import json
import time
import urllib.request
from src.preprocessing.preprocess_17lands import all_preprocessing_for_set, download_17lands
from src.preprocessing.embeddings import create_set_embedding_scryfall_language, combine_all_embeddings, normalize_embedding
from src.bert.embedd_text import embed_text_llama
from src.utils import utils


def combine_new_set(embedding_path, all_embedding_path):
    new_set = utils.get_embedding_dict(embedding_path)
    all_data = utils.get_embedding_dict(all_embedding_path) if os.path.exists(all_embedding_path) else {}
    for k, v in new_set.items():
        if k not in all_data:
            all_data[k] = v
    utils.dump_embedding_dict(all_data, all_embedding_path)


def _done_sets(out_folder):
    path = os.path.join(out_folder, 'processed_sets.json')
    if os.path.exists(path):
        with open(path) as f:
            return set(json.load(f))
    return set()

def _mark_done(tag, out_folder):
    path = os.path.join(out_folder, 'processed_sets.json')
    done = _done_sets(out_folder)
    done.add(tag)
    with open(path, 'w') as f:
        json.dump(list(done), f)


def _card_names_from_csv(raw_data_folder, tag):
    """Extract all card names seen in a set's draft CSV from the header row."""
    import csv
    set_dir = os.path.join(raw_data_folder, tag)
    csv_files = [f for f in os.listdir(set_dir) if f.endswith('.csv')]
    if not csv_files:
        return None
    with open(os.path.join(set_dir, csv_files[0]), newline='') as f:
        header = next(csv.reader(f))
    return [c.replace('pack_card_', '') for c in header if c.startswith('pack_card_')]


def download_gih_wr(tag, gih_folder):
    """Download per-card GIH (Games In Hand) win rate from 17lands for a set.

    Saves filtered results to gih_folder/{tag}_gih.json. Skips on failure."""
    os.makedirs(gih_folder, exist_ok=True)
    out_path = os.path.join(gih_folder, f'{tag}_gih.json')
    if os.path.exists(out_path):
        return
    url = f'https://www.17lands.com/card_ratings/data?expansion={tag}&event_type=PremierDraft&start_date=2020-01-01'
    print(f'Downloading GIH WR for {tag}...')
    try:
        req = urllib.request.Request(url, headers={'User-Agent': 'MTG-IL-Research/1.0'})
        with urllib.request.urlopen(req, timeout=30) as resp:
            data = json.loads(resp.read().decode())
        def parse_wr(val):
            if val is None:
                return None
            if isinstance(val, str):
                return float(val.rstrip('%')) / 100
            return float(val)

        filtered = []
        for e in data:
            # 17lands uses game_in_hand_win_rate as primary GIH metric; fall back to ever_drawn
            wr = parse_wr(e.get('game_in_hand_win_rate'))
            if wr is None:
                wr = parse_wr(e.get('ever_drawn_win_rate'))
            if wr is not None:
                filtered.append({'name': e['name'], 'ever_drawn_win_rate': wr})
        with open(out_path, 'w') as f:
            json.dump(filtered, f)
        print(f'  Saved GIH WR for {len(filtered)} cards in {tag}')
        time.sleep(2)   # be respectful to 17lands servers
    except Exception as e:
        print(f'  GIH download skipped for {tag}: {e}')


def ensure_set_ready(tag, config):
    """Ensure a set's CSV, LMDB, and card embeddings all exist, downloading/building as needed."""
    raw_data_folder = config['raw_data_folder']
    super_folder = config['super_folder']
    out_folder = os.path.dirname(config['embedding_path'])

    # GIH download is independent of the main pipeline — run unconditionally so
    # already-processed sets still get their GIH data on first run.
    gih_folder = os.path.join(out_folder, 'gih_wr')
    download_gih_wr(tag, gih_folder)

    train_lmdb = os.path.join(super_folder, tag, 'train.lmdb')
    test_lmdb  = os.path.join(super_folder, tag, 'test.lmdb')
    lmdb_exists = os.path.exists(train_lmdb) and os.path.exists(test_lmdb)
    if tag in _done_sets(out_folder) and lmdb_exists:
        return

    os.makedirs(super_folder, exist_ok=True)
    set_embedding = os.path.join(out_folder, f'{tag}_embedding.pt')

    raw_dir = os.path.join(raw_data_folder, tag)
    if not os.path.isdir(raw_dir) or not any(f.endswith('.csv') for f in os.listdir(raw_dir)):
        download_17lands(tag, raw_data_folder)

    if not lmdb_exists:
        all_preprocessing_for_set(tag, raw_data_folder, super_folder)

    if not os.path.exists(set_embedding):
        print(f'Creating card embeddings for {tag}')
        card_keys = _card_names_from_csv(raw_data_folder, tag)
        create_set_embedding_scryfall_language(
            [tag], embedding_fn=embed_text_llama, out_folder=out_folder,
            number_vector=True, card_keys=card_keys,
        )

    combine_new_set(set_embedding, config['embedding_path'])
    _mark_done(tag, out_folder)


if __name__ == '__main__':
    config = utils.load_config('src/configs/config.yaml')
    for tag in config['sets_to_use']:
        ensure_set_ready(tag, config)
